What is Six Flags St Louis Mo?
Six Flags St. Louis, initially referred to as Six Flags Over Mid-America, is an entertainment park possessed by Six Flags Entertainment Corp. The Park is situated in Eureka, Missouri, United States. It started out in 1971 as the 3rd concept park of the Six Flags sequence and was the final park developed below the Six Flags title. In contrast to its sister parks in Texas and Georgia, which are possessed by limited Joint ventures and handled by Six Flags, this park is absolutely possessed and controlled by the Six Flags Entertainment Corp. The address and contact number of Six Flags St Louis Mo is also used for Six Flags St Louis Mo weather, Six Flags St Louis Mo coupons and Six Flags St Louis Mo flash pass.